WebThe Global Heat Flow Database is the global compilation of the world heat flow data maintained by the International Heat Flow Commission (IHFC) of the IASPEI. It is a collaborative project between academia and industry that aims to support the process understanding of the Earth’s thermal field by providing authenticated heat flow data. The ...
